Moisture mapping plays a crucial role in identifying areas within a structure that exhibit elevated moisture levels. These areas become susceptible to mold growth, posing potential health hazards to occupants. Understanding the relationship between moisture and mold is essential for maintaining a healthy indoor environment.
Moisture testing alone cannot definitively detect the presence of mold. However, elevated moisture levels provide an ideal environment for mold growth. Therefore, areas with high moisture content warrant further investigation to determine if mold is present.

Professional moisture mapping services involve the use of specialized equipment to measure moisture levels in various areas of a structure. This data is then analyzed to identify potential moisture problems and determine the likelihood of mold growth.
